Supreme Court Suspends Los Angeles Lawyer for Failing to Pass MPRE


Khavarian conceded that his attempt to conceal his incompetent legal work and escape a potential malpractice claim by misrepresenting the status of the case constituted an “act involving moral turpitude, dishonesty or corruption.”

Khavarian had not been disciplined by the State Bar prior to his suspension in July 2001. He was represented by JoAnne Earls Robbins of the Los Angeles-based firm Karpman & Associates.

Deputy Chief Trial Counsel Brooke A. Schafer prosecuted the case for the State Bar during the 2001 proceeding.
